We are seeking a Lead Data Scientist to lead our data science and engineering initiatives.

In this strategic leadership role, you will be responsible for developing and executing a data strategy that unlocks the power of our data assets and drives innovation through the implementation of data engineering and GenAI solutions.

This role will be accountable for delivering modern, large-scale, complex services and products for the Global Client Services business. You are a trusted technology advisor and thought leader working with architects, DEV leads, test engineering leads, TPMs, product managers, security architects, and other partners across the organization in ensuring that what we build is secure, scalable, performant, and reliable.

Essential Functions:

  • Define and implement a data strategy that aligns with business objectives and maximizes the value derived from data assets.
  • Lead the design and architecture of a robust and scalable data engineering platforms, infrastructure, including data pipelines, data warehouses, and data lakes (on-prem and cloud-based).
  • Oversee the entire data lifecycle, from data acquisition and ingestion to transformation, storage, and analysis.
  • Champion the adoption of GenAI technologies and develop strategies to integrate them into existing workflows or build new.
  • Build and manage a high-performing data engineering team, fostering a culture of innovation and continuous learning.
  • Partner with business stakeholders to understand their needs and translate them into actionable data-driven solutions.
  • Ensure data governance and compliance with all relevant regulations and develop and implement data governance policies and procedures to ensure data security, privacy, and compliance.
  • Stay up-to-date on emerging data and AI trends and technologies.

This is a hybrid position. Expectation of days in office will be confirmed by your hiring manager.
